Welcome Companions' Latest Series is Inspired by Al Fresco Dining

Fashionable foodies will adore Welcome Companions' range of part-time picnic accessories. This summery collection draws inspiration from iconic depictions of Al fresco dining like Édouard Manet's Le Déjeuner sure l'herbe and Kenneth Grahame's Wind in the Willows. The twelve items take themes from picnic food and gear, and turn them into quirky accessories, including everything from mouth-shaped clutches to basket-weave bags and gingham-patterned scarves.

Part-time Picnic plays up color and simplifies shapes, reducing objects to minimal yet recognizable forms, and keeping the designs clean and modern. Two of the most charming pieces are the 'Toast' shoulder bag and its companion, 'Butter,' a brightly colored yellow wallet. Quite literally, these could be the new "bread and butter" of accessories in your closet.
